Top Definition
a person who consumes a high does of xanax or several bars and falls asleep, only to awake hours later in a strange place with no memory of the trip. Often times, the trip is on an airplane, train, or roadtrip.
"so i got on the plane in NY popped a bar, next thing i knew i was in germany.WTF, where was the movie, or the hot stewerdess?"

"you my friend are a time traveling ghost rider."
by milfandcookies June 10, 2008
5 Words related to time traveling ghost rider

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.